**TEAM LEAD FOR CASHLESS PAYMENTS
**These will keep you busy while enjoying your time with us**:

- Team player with strong team management skills, able to instil commitment among team members
- Lead and coach team to achieve business objectives-deliver cost and revenue objectives
- Lead and manage the assigned projects plus on-going support activities
- Provide support in analysing incidents and getting to resolution
- Good understanding of cards and payments domain
- Serve as liaison between business operations and technical team
- Conduct requirement gathering and document business requirements and specifications needed for system modifications, enhancement and implementation
- Evaluate solutions proposed by vendors/partners/PSP and make necessary recommendations
- Manage vendor and PSP relationship activities such as regular meetings, support in forum discussions and events
- Implement corrective and timely actions when require to ensure work stream delivery stays on track
- Possess experience in driving the delivery of payment projects (eg. Paylah, PayNow, NETS, CEPAS)
- Support smooth rollout of enhancements, manage pre and post-implementation activities and develop processes with operations teams
- Work closely with the team to resolve project, implementation and production issues
- Keep updated on current trends, competitors and developments in both payment and financial market

**If the following describe you, then you could be the one**
- Minimum 10 years of experience in the payment processing/acquiring business of financial institutions, payment service providers and/or FinTech organisations
- Must have cashless payment experiences with a strong understanding of both POS and mobile payments
- A firm technical understanding of payment infrastructure and value chain
- Experience with payment facilitator model and e-commerce platform
- Proven track record in leading complex payment projects to completion
- Up to date knowledge on regulatory and compliance requirements (PCI, EMV, Payment Services Act, etc.)
